Effectiveness of Riboflavin-Moxifloxacin Amniotic Membrane as an Adjuvant for PACK-CXL in Moderate to Severe Infectious Keratitis

This study aims to evaluate the effectiveness of a specialized amniotic membrane preparation as an adjuvant therapy for patients with moderate-to-severe infected corneal ulcers.

The specialized membrane contains a combination of Riboflavin and Moxifloxacin, which is applied during Photo-Activated Chromophore Keratitis-Corneal Cross-linking (PACK-CXL) therapy. The researchers compare this new approach with the standard PACK-CXL procedure to see if it improves corneal healing (re-epithelialization) and reduces inflammation markers. The study was conducted in a randomized controlled trial format at Dr. Sardjito General Hospital, Yogyakarta.

Inclusion criteria

  • Patients diagnosed with moderate-to-severe infectious corneal ulcers (bacterial or fungal origin) by the Infection and Immunology subdivision at Dr. Sardjito General Hospital, Yogyakarta
  • Patients scheduled to undergo Photo-Activated Chromophore Keratitis-Corneal Cross-linking (PACK-CXL) therapy
  • Patients aged 18 years and older
  • Patients willing to undergo PACK-CXL therapy
  • Patients capable of providing informed consent and willing to participate in the entire study protocol

Exclusion criteria

  • Patients who refuse follow-up examinations (tear film collection, corneal staining, or corneal scans) after the PACK-CXL procedure
  • Patients with damaged or insufficient clinical specimens (e.g., tear samples) for laboratory analysis
  • Patients unable to commit to the follow-up schedule

Treatment and study plan

Riboflavin-Moxifloxacin Amniotic Membrane

Combination Product

Patients receiving PACK-CXL therapy with the addition of a specialized amniotic membrane containing 0.1% riboflavin and 0.5% moxifloxacin

Standard PACK-CXL

Other

Patients receive standard Photo-Activated Chromophore Keratitis-Corneal Cross-linking (PACK-CXL) therapy according to national clinical guidelines

Primary outcomes

  1. Corneal Re-epithelialization

    Time frame: Day 28 (week 4)

    The speed and percentage of the corneal surface healing

Secondary outcomes

  1. Pro-inflammatory Cytokine Levels

    Time frame: Day before intervention (baseline), Day 7, Day 14, Day 28

    Measurement of IL-6, CXCL2, IL-1β, and IL-8 levels (pg/mL) in the corneal environment or tears to assess the reduction in inflammation
